Overexpression of transglutaminase in the Drosophila wing imaginal disc induced an extra wing crossvein phenotype
Authors:Ichikawa Akira  Yamada Ayako  Sakamoto Harunobu  Umehara Masaru  Yoshioka Yasuhide  Yamaguchi Masamitsu  Ikura Koji
Affiliation:Department of Applied Biology, Kyoto Institute of Technology, Kyoto, Japan.
Abstract:To determine the roles of Drosophila transglutaminase-A (dTG-A), we examined a phenotype induced through ectopic expression of dTG-A. Overexpression of dTG-A in the wing imaginal disc induced an extra wing crossvein phenotype. This phenotype was suppressed by crossing with epidermal growth factor receptor (Egfr) signaling pathway mutant flies. These results indicate that this phenotype, induced by dTG-A, is related to enhancement of the Egfr signaling pathway.
